Texas woman faces obscenity charges - for selling vibrators

Or, more accurately, for selling vibrators and admitting (to two undercover police officers) that they're vibrators. As the article points out, it's perfectly legal to sell them in Texas... just as long as you claim they're novelties and avoid mentioning their sexual uses.

Maximum sentence, if she's found guilty, is a year in prison.
